I didnt wanna pay $60 per fender and some guy to molest and touch my car. so i sat down with the die grinder, welding mask, and a beach towel and started cutting my fenders.
My weapon

The leftovers

Passenger side



Driver's side




10mins each fender.

Procedure:
-Lift rear end
-Take off wheels
-Scrape inside fender lip to get rid of the dirt and what evers behind there
-Lightly graze the fender lip with the die grinder to make a guide line
-Cut deeper in the line (I made 6 passes to make sure i had a good clean cut)
-When satisfied with the clearance put wheels back on and call it a day.

Used the welder helmet so i dont burn myself cuz those sparks get really really hot.

Then I used a wood block and a hammer to lightly roll the fresh cut area so it looks cleaner and to protect from anyone getting cut. Gonna sand and touch up paint the area later whenever i feel like working on the car again laugh.gif So it doesnt start to rust and rot away thumbsup.gif
